Firstly, it's important to note that land ownership in Uganda is governed by the Land Act of 1998. The act recognizes four types of land tenure systems: Mailo, Freehold, Customary, and Leasehold. Each tenure system has its unique characteristics, and it's essential to understand them before buying land in Uganda.
Mailo land is a form of land tenure that is unique to Uganda. It's a system of land tenure introduced by the British in the early 1900s, where land was granted to individual families by the Buganda Kingdom.
